MRD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2015 in Review
178 of the 3,582 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in MEMORIAL RESOURCE DEV CORP COM STK (DE) (MRD) for Q3 2015, worth a combined $3.3B — up 5.6% from $3.12B a quarter earlier.
Buyers outnumbered sellers: 44 funds opened new MRD positions and 28 closed out — a net gain of 16 holders — while 80 added to existing stakes and 35 trimmed.
The largest buyer was Millennium Management, adding an estimated $80.1M. The largest seller was Passport Capital, cutting an estimated $97.8M.
